Microsoft forces you to Windows 11. Microsoft forces you to have an online account for
Windows 11. Microsoft confirms it
will give the FBI your Windows PC data encryption key if asked you can thank Windows 11's
forced online accounts for that.
So, yeah, bitlocker isn't actually any security.
